Muslims wash their sheeps on a beach before sacrificing them to mark Eid al-Adha in Yoff, Senegal, 17 June 2024. Eid al-Adha is the holiest of the two Muslims holidays celebrated each year. It marks the yearly Muslim pilgrimage (Hajj) to visit Mecca, the holiest place in Islam. Muslims slaughter a sacrificial animal and split the meat into three parts, one for the family, one for friends and relatives, and one for the poor and needy. (Photo by Jerome Favre/EPA)
